Hearing Impairments

Hearing impairments refer to partial or total inability to hear, which can affect one's ability to communicate and interact with the environment.

Podcast

A digital audio file or series of files that can be downloaded to a personal device for listening.

Typography

The art and technique of arranging type, including the choice of font, size, length, and spacing, to make written language readable and appealing.

Readability

The ease with which a reader can understand or interpret a written text.
